This self-assessment is designed to guide you through the initial eligibility
criteria and help inform whether your project to expand the supply of social,
affordable, or market housing may be eligible for funding through the following
programs:
- Proposal Development Funding
- Provincial Capital Funding
- The City of Brandon's Housing Incentive Program (Capital Funding)
- Rental Housing Construction Incentive (in development-for information only)
- Support Services Funding for New Supply
- Operating Funding for New Supply
This list is expected to grow as Manitoba Housing expands its partnerships with other
funders, including municipalities and Indigenous governments.
Your proposal may be eligible for one or more of these programs if it:
- Expands the supply of social or
affordable housing, led by a non-profit, co-operative, municipality, or
Indigenous government/organization;
- Expands the supply of market or affordable housing through new construction,
additions, or conversion to residential (can be led by a for-profit
organization); and
- Plans to provide support services for tenants (if social housing is included).
The following components are not eligible for funding:
- Acquisition of existing social or affordable housing units that are fully
operational and currently providing adequate housing
- Nursing homes, other long-term care facilities, crisis care facilities
- Ownership housing of any kind
- Emergency shelters that only offer congregate overnight shelter spaces.
- Projects located on First Nations reserve land are excluded, except under the Rental Housing Construction Incentive.
